The virtual asset industry is poised for growth no matter who wins the upcoming US presidential election in November, according to Upbit's Investors Protection Center. The center predicts that if Democratic nominee Kamala Harris is elected, virtual assets will experience gradual growth within a regulated framework. If Republican nominee Donald Trump is elected, the volatility of virtual assets may increase due to his unpredictable policies. However, the center emphasizes that the underlying technology and potential of virtual assets remain strong, and the industry is expected to continue to expand in the long term.
